Who needs water usage table:

01
Homeowners: By monitoring their water usage, homeowners can identify any excessive usage or water leaks, helping them conserve water and reduce their utility bills.
02
Businesses: Restaurants, hotels, and other businesses that heavily rely on water can use a water usage table to track and manage their water consumption, leading to cost savings and environmental benefits.
03
Municipalities: Water providers and local authorities can utilize water usage tables to analyze water consumption patterns, identify areas of high usage, and implement appropriate conservation measures.
04
Environmental Organizations: Non-profit organizations focused on water conservation or research can benefit from water usage tables to understand water usage trends, evaluate the impact of conservation programs, and educate the public on water conservation practices.
These are just a few examples, but the need for water usage tables can be applicable to a wide range of individuals and organizations depending on their specific goals and responsibilities.
